PMB Meetup Experience
I attended my first PMB Meetup in Ottawa (YOW) back in September, and it completely exceeded my expectations. The atmosphere was warm, friendly, and filled with people who love talking about points – earning, redeeming, optimizing, all of it.
We kicked off the night with networking, great food, and drinks, and then moved into interactive breakout sessions that followed the theme of the evening: maximizing credit card awards (Canada and the U.S.). We shared knowledge, compared strategies, and explored different credit cards. What really stood out to me was how much you can learn from conversation. Blogs and YouTube videos are great, but hearing real experiences, real mistakes, and real wins in person is a different level of insight.
That event helped me refine my own strategy, and I walked away with new friends I still keep in touch with. Vancouver will be my second PMB Meetup, and I already know it’s going to be another fantastic evening.
